What would happen if there were a major snow storm on Black Friday?
How detrimental would a Black Friday snow storm be for the retail industry. Hypothetically speaking, let’s say the northeast was hit with a blizzard which caused everything to close on Black Friday, how would much of an impact would that make?

It would probably end up being Black Saturday or Black Sunday instead. People would still go out and shop. But, they might delay it a day or two, after all the roads are cleared of snow. If it severely limited the amount of shoppers the whole weekend, I would think that the retailers would try again the next weekend somehow.
Then again, it doesn’t snow everywhere, certainly not at the same time. So, the effect would be fairly localized.
